# Break-Glass Access — InvoForge Renderer

Plugin authors normally interact with the InvoForge PDF renderer through the sandboxed plugin API only. Break-glass access exists solely for incidents where a malformed plugin corrupts the render queue and the sandbox cannot be reached. Request approval from the on-call steward first; all break-glass sessions are logged and reviewed within 24 hours. Once approval is granted, unlock the emergency console using the recovery passphrase that appears immediately below.

recovery phrase for yawif-hahif: druys-kelius-ralax-raliel

Subject: Pilot Churn — Briefing for the Incoming Director

Executive team,

Churn in the Larkfield pilot reached 14% last month, concentrated among smaller accounts citing onboarding friction. We have commissioned exit interviews and revised the setup flow; early signals are cautiously positive. A full analysis follows next week. The confidential note on related business plans appears below.

board note of tagug-hahag: Praionax Logistics is in early talks to buy Julaxek Group for about $36.3 million. The Julmir launch date is March 1, and nothing goes to the press before then.

**Postmortem timeline — Farelight pricing experiment**

14:22 — On-call paged after checkout conversions dropped sharply on the Farelight platform. Investigation showed the ticket-pricing experiment had begun serving the treatment price to 100% of traffic instead of the intended 10% split, due to a misconfigured rollout flag pushed earlier that afternoon. Experiment was halted at 14:41 and prices reverted. The deploy responsible was identified by the token recorded below.

session token of fadug-hahap = htk3_554

**Q2 Planning: Brightmoor Pilot Churn**

Churn in the Brightmoor pilot hit 18% — double forecast. Exit interviews cite onboarding friction and the missing Tallis export feature. Actions: Renner to tighten onboarding scripts by week three; feature gap escalated to the Quill team; at-risk accounts get direct outreach from sales leads, not CS. No new pilot invites until retention stabilises. Weekly churn figures go to the dashboard every Monday. Decision rationale is set out in the note below.

confidential, fawig-bagep: Gross margin on Oliael came in at 20 percent against a plan of 20 percent. Only 3 of the 140 pilot accounts renewed Oliael, so a churn review is set for July 15.